Barlaser's passing stats are much better than Howson's but slightly behind Hackney's. He has 2 assists, one from a corner and one from open play. Crooks has 5. Then we have a whole host of players on 2 assists including Forss and Silvera who have hardly played. So he is barely an assist machine.

Passing stats. Best just to consider the CMs in this as these vary widely by position. CBs usually have the best completion stats with more attacking players having the worst stats. It stands to reason that the further up the pitch you get, the more difficult it is to complete a pass.

Passes/90 mins

Barlaser - 77.4 (Completion Rate - 85.1%)
Hackney - 67.8 (Completion Rate - 87.1%)
Howson - 54.2 (Completion Rate - 81.4%)

So he has 10 passes/match more than Hackney but that doesn't tell you the whole story. Barlaser on average gains 12 passes/match from deadballs whereas Hackney only has 2passes/match from deadballs. So they both average 65 passes/match from open play with Hackney having the better completion rate.

Shooting Stats

Howson and Hackney both have 1 goal and Barlaser hasn't scored.

Hackney has had 16 shots (4 on target)
Howson has had 6 shots (1 on target)
Barlaser has had 3 shots (0 on target)

Now for balance let's put the Defensive Stats up. And this is where Barlaser really struggle

Tackles

Hackney - 28
Howson - 18
Barlaser - 8

Blocks

Hackney - 26
Howson - 13
Barlaser - 2

Interceptions

Hackney - 6
Barlaser - 9
Howson - 12

Obviously stats only tell you part of the picture and I'm posting mainly just to put the facts up.
 
Another thing I noticed when looking at the passing stats is how good McGrees are in comparison to the others playing in the 3 behind the striker. I think this highlights what a big miss he is in the team.
